1164.3 | Post Office says "NO" | JULIET::GILLIO_SU | | Thu Aug 01 1996 12:12 | 6 |
| I participated in this chain letter last year for my 3 year old. Then
I never received anything and decided to call the Post Office. They
said any chaing letter, any type at all, is not approved by the Post
Office because chain letters are not legal in most states. They said
that you particpate in these letters at your own risk and do not
encourage participation.
